Tender Title: Automatic Data Acquisition & Recording
Reference Number: 61918ac0
The Steel Authority of India Limited (SAIL), under the Ministry of Steel, invites bids for the Automatic Data Acquisition & Recording systems. This tender seeks to facilitate the implementation of innovative and efficient data management solutions aimed at enhancing operational productivity and accuracy across various operations.
Scope of Work and Objectives
The primary objective of this tender is to procure robust Automatic Data Acquisition & Recording systems that can seamlessly integrate with existing data infrastructures. Successful bidders will provide solutions capable of capturing, storing, and processing real-time data analytics while ensuring compliance with industry standards. The expected outcomes include improved operational efficiency, enhanced decision-making capabilities, and reliable data reporting mechanisms.
